Chimney inspection services involve a thorough examination of a chimney’s interior and exterior components to assess their condition and identify potential issues. Professional inspectors typically use specialized tools, such as cameras and brushes, to evaluate the flue lining, chimney structure, and any buildup of creosote or debris. This process helps determine if the chimney is functioning properly, free of obstructions, and safe for use. Regular inspections can uncover problems before they become serious, ensuring that the chimney operates efficiently and reduces the risk of damage or fire hazards.
One of the primary benefits of chimney inspections is detecting common problems that can compromise safety and performance. These issues include creosote buildup, which can increase the risk of chimney fires, as well as cracks, blockages, or deterioration of the chimney structure. Inspections can also reveal issues such as animal intrusions, damaged mortar joints, or corrosion that may lead to leaks or further structural damage. Addressing these problems early through professional repairs or maintenance can help prevent costly repairs and maintain the longevity of the chimney system.

What is included in a chimney inspection service? A chimney inspection typically involves examining the chimney structure, checking for creosote buildup, and assessing the condition of the flue and chimney cap.
How often should a chimney be inspected? It is recommended to have a chimney inspected at least once a year, especially before the heating season begins.
What are the signs that a chimney needs inspection or cleaning? Signs include smoke backup, a strong odor, visible creosote buildup, or damaged chimney components.
Can a chimney inspection identify potential fire hazards? Yes, inspections can reveal creosote buildup and structural issues that may increase fire risk.
